Dr Janet Kumita has been awarded an MRC Career Development Award for her project entitled “Establishing a structure-function relationship between biomolecular condensates and protein degradation”. She will use a multidisciplinary approach to study how nature utilises liquid-liquid phase separation to promote autophagy – the cell’s waste disposal machinery. Using protein engineering to create novel biomolecular condensates, we will systematically study condensate features that promote protein degradation within the cell. This will allow us to exploit protein homeostasis pathways to drive the removal of disease-causing proteins, such as those related to neurodegenerative diseases.
